  1. * melioidosis confirmed sera by ELISA against B. pseudomallei lysate.
  2. † non-melioidosis sera [healthy control (n = 61) and disease control (n = 29)].
  3. ** non-melioidosis sera [healthy control (n = 59) and disease control (n = 23)].
  4. § Cocktail of 4 recombinant proteins used to coat a single well.
  5. ‡ The single antigen ELISA data was re-evaluated and different criteria were used to calculate sensitivity and specificity. The serum tested was determined to be melioidosis positive according to the following criteria: (1) any 2 or more antigens specifically react with serum with the absorbance greater than the cut-off value calculated from the mean absorbance (A405nm) plus 2 standard deviations of healthy controls or (2) any antigen that specifically reacts with serum when the cut-off value was calculated from the mean absorbance (A405nm) plus 3 standard deviations of healthy controls.
